Summary of Test Method3.1 Concentrated or diluted cooling system chemical solutions are brought into contact with organic finishes typical of thoseused on automobiles for 1 h at room temperature. The surface of the finish then is inspected visually for any of the surface changesmentioned in Sec
13、tion 4.4. Significance and Use4.1 This test method will distinguish between cooling system chemical solutions that do or do not have a tendency to changethe surface appearance when applied to organic finishes used on vehicles. Such changes may be manifested by discoloration, lossof gloss, softening,
14、 swelling, or other similar phenomena.5.
